Transaction 2721c1fc0a561537d52d691209964282de2e10960898654180e369f5b83df667
2 Input
2 Outputs
- 2721c1fc0a561537d52d691209964282de2e10960898654180e369f5b83df667:0
- 2721c1fc0a561537d52d691209964282de2e10960898654180e369f5b83df667:1
value 2928
address 18rP5moxYvScr6XhH6Ywfn2kaKQMhsfzpV
value 120000
address 3Lfo8QiSAbcEvNiUePzHQiBUUJoTrjcCb1